Ryan bought 3 books and a magazine . He paid $30 and relieved $5 change if the magazine cost twice as much as each book, find th

e cost of the magazine.
please explain in algebra only :)​

Answer:  The required cost of the magazine is $10.

Step-by-step explanation:  Given that Ryan bought 3 books and a magazine. He paid $30 and relieved $5 change and the magazine cost twice as much as each book.

We are to find the cost of the magazine.

Let x and y represents the cost of a book and the magazine respectively.

Then, according to the given information, we have

3x+y=30-5\\\\\Rightarrow 3x+y=25~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~(i)

and

y=2x~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~~(ii)

Substituting the value of y from equation (ii) in equation (i), we get

3x+2x=25\\\\\Rightarrow 5x=25\\\\\Rightarrow x=\dfrac{25}{5}\\\\\Rightarrow x=5

and from equation (ii), we get

y=2\times5=10.

Thus, the required cost of the magazine is $10.
